Name Of Woman Who Died In Dania Canal Crash Released

DANIA BEACH (CBSMiami) - The Broward Sheriff's Office has released the name of the woman whose body was pulled from a Dania Beach canal on Monday.

A sheriff's department dive team recovered the body of 20-year old Tania Carranza from inside her 2004 gold Honda Accord.

Sheriff's investigators say Carranza was driving on Old Griffin Road when, for some reason, she veered off the road in clearing in the 1200 block and drove into the Dania Beach cut-off canal. The car floated for about two blocks before it sank.

Carranza, who lived in Pembroke Pines, was pronounced dead on the scene.

The sheriff's office said the investigation into Carranza's death is ongoing. Anyone with information is urged to call Broward Crime Stoppers, anonymously, at (954) 493-TIPS (8477).
